Kinds of Welder’s Qualifications

Despite the fact that the AWS’ regular CW (Certified Welder) card paves the way for the majority of employment opportunities, many fields demand their own specialized certification. A handful of the most-common of which appear below.

  • API Certification for welders that work with pipelines in the energy industry
  • ASME Certification for those that handle boiler and pressure vessels
  • SCWI and CWI Certifications for inspectors and senior inspectors
  • CW Certification to be a Certified Welder

The table illustrates jobs and wage estimates for professional welders in Louisiana through the end of the decade.

Louisiana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 14,590 16,640 14% 650
Louisiana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$29,800 $42,000 $59,200

Source: O*Net Online

Before you decide to sign up for a welding specialist program, you might want to confirm that the welding specialist training course has been authorized by the American Welding Society. If the accreditation is good, you might check several other aspects of the program as compared to the other training programs providing the exact same instruction.

  • Make sure that the college’s curriculum features classes in GTAW, SMAW, pipe welding and GMAW
  • Watch for schools that fulfill AWS SENSE standards
  • See if the program provides financial support
  • Make sure the program teaches with technology that satisfies the latest industry guidelines
